CHAPTER 2 OPERATIONS
Both separation sensor and skew sensor are used to check for skew movement. The two sensors
are arranged in a row in front-to-rear direction, and the machine checks for skew movement based on
a discrepancy occurring when an original moves past these two sensors. The machine will identify a
skew movement when the discrepancy is 10 mm or more, stopping its operation to protect the origi-
nal and causing the copier to indicate the Jam message.
